The Business Technology (BizTech) team at Chainalysis creates intuitive, scalable, and secure technology experiences that accelerate Chainalysis’ growth and empower our employees to do their best work.

The Director of Data Engineering & Integrations role is responsible for building and leading the team that will build and operate the pipelines and integrations necessary to deliver trusted business metrics and insights to our leaders and employees. This work will be done in close partnership with Business Systems teams, our sibling Data Engineering team, and the Business Intelligence (BI) team within BizOps. Leaders who will excel in this role are able to craft a vision and strategy for Business Data & Integrations, which they will build in concert with our business partners. They are empathetic towards and supportive of the team, taking the time to coach individual engineers and engineering managers as the team grows, and are inquisitive about the data and analytics journey at a high-growth company. The ideal leader for this team leads with people first - whether that means a focus on the UX for data experiences that we are crafting or the individuals on the team and their well-being and career growth.

This role is open to remote candidates in the United States, with a preference for New York-based candidates who will join the team in our HQ.

In one year you’ll know you were successful if…

  • Partnering with your peers and business partners, you have built and delivered a Business Data roadmap that delivers scalable data pipelines, ETL processes, and trusted insights to the company
  • You and your team have built trust in our Business Data through the building of a data catalog, definition of a clear data architecture, and both the implementation and enforcement of policies around data security, handling, and retention
  • Your team has made an impact through reducing the time and manual overhead needed to relay insights to business leaders
  • Your team has substantially reduced manual effort across the company through automated business workflows built on a standard enterprise integration platform. This will come in the form of both backend systems automation and user-facing applications.
  • You have hired and developed the engineers required to deliver on your roadmap, with a focus on adaptivity, resilience, and diversity

A background like this helps:

  • Demonstrated experience in roles of similar scope, preferably within technology companies
  • Experience leading efforts to implement Master Data Management (MDM), enterprise analytics in a SaaS company, and developing enterprise application integration strategies
  • Experience managing teams who have built user-facing applications to reduce manual overhead using low-code platforms
  • Background building around cloud-native environments and SaaS technologies
  • Previous experience managing distributed/remote teams
  • Excellent writing skills
